IYDS Participants Discover Zimbabwe’s History and Culture During Embassy Visit

Islamabad (TDI): The participants of the 6th International Young Diplomats School, organized by the Institute of Peace and Diplomatic Studies (IPDS), visited the Embassy of Zimbabwe as their second stop of the first day.

The three day school runs under the theme “Building Network of Future Leaders through Public Diplomacy,” and offers an opportunity for students of International Relations (IR) and mid-career professionals to get a direct exposure to the world of diplomacy.

The ambassador of Zimbabwe, Titus M. J. Abu Basutu, welcomed the participants and shared lesser-known insights and information on the history, geography, culture of the African country.

The ambassador also briefed the cohort on the underlying foreign policy values and aspirations of Zimbabwe as well as the relation it shares with Pakistan. He reflected on the cultural aspects of this bilateral relation, in addition to trade and business ties.

As IYDS kickstarted on Tuesday, the participants were welcomed earlier at the Austrian residence by the ambassador of Austria, Wolfgang Oliver Kutschera, who shared perspectives on the enduring Pakistan–Austria relationship and highlighted avenues for collaboration in education, business, and tourism.

A yearly program, IYDS has emerged as a unique initiative which supports the public outreach goals of foreign diplomatic missions in Pakistan, all the while imparting a sound understanding on how diplomacy work to the participants.

The school has gained popularity over the years as students and professionals from all over Pakistan apply and aspire to be a part of the yearly cohort.
